    John G.

    I thought this place was going to be some nasty roach motel in a one horse town. Wow, was I wrong. Firstly, Lone Pine is a pleasant little town, used by extraordinarily fit individuals with no life insurance intent on hiking up Mount Whitney, the highest peak in the contiguous United States, sorry Mountain Shasta. Lone Pine is also a base camp for movie crews. But I digress. Dow Villa is a magnificent little hotel. It is extremely clean with well-maintained rooms, with a friendly and attentive staff, from Yolanda and Ariel to Billy and Benjamin. Price was insanely low. The cost of my stay was less than the cost of 4 Fiji waters at the MGM Grand in Vegas. I could not have been happier. My road trip was a continuation from Los Angeles to Reno, though I stopped in Lone Pine prior to visiting Manzanar, 10 miles to the north, the site of an infamous interment camp for Americans of Japanese ancestry during WWII, a heartbreaking chapter in American history. Whether you're hiking, movie producing, or revisiting history, stay at Dow Villa. Also, as a bonus, there are no more insects in California because I apparently hit them all with my SUV.

    Ask the Community - Dow Villa Motel

    Do they have long term parking for guest backpacking JMT?

    Yes! Long-term parking is $25 per week. You can pay at the front desk.

    Do rooms have air conditioners?

    All the rooms are air conditioned! The newer motel rooms have individual units which you can control while the hotel has one huge unit which cools the building. You have no control over the temperature in the hotel. While we were there our motel… Read more
